What is ADHD?
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der identified by symptoms of negligence,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. Although it is often identified in children, numerous adults remain undiagnosed. The symptoms can manifest differently as one grows, typically viewed as difficulties in handling time, focusing on jobs, or keeping focus.

Self-report surveys are developed to evaluate the existence and seriousness of ADHD symptoms based on standardized requirements. Typical examples consist of:
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S): An extensively accepted screening tool developed in cooperation with professionals and the World Health Organization.Conners Adult ADHD Rating Scale: Focuses on behavioral symptoms and supplies a score indicating the possibility of ADHD.2. Are free ADHD tests accurate?
While these tests can offer important insights, they are not a substitute for a professional diagnosis. Factors such as personal bias, differing analyses of concerns, and absence of clinical context can affect results.
2. Can I self-diagnose ADHD?
Self-diagnosis based exclusively on free tests can result in misunderstandings. It is always suggested to seek advice from a certified mental health expert for an accurate diagnosis.
3. What should I do if I think I have ADHD?
If you suspect you have ADHD based on your test results, the primary step should be looking for expert examination. They may suggest thorough assessments, consisting of interviews, questionnaires, and perhaps behavioral observations.
4. What are the treatment alternatives for adults identified with ADHD?
Treatment typically includes a mix of medication, psychotherapy, and behavioral methods. Customized treatment plans allow adults to handle symptoms efficiently.
